We welcomed our baby girl this afternoon, weighing a lovely 7lb7. It wasn’t the birth I’d hoped for but it’s ended in a positive story.

I went to triage on Wednesday for reduced movements and was told because baby was so low we thought we’d try the cool balloon to help dilate me further in the hope of my waters then breaking naturally. Well I cannot tell you how awful the balloon experience was in my individual experience. We tried for 20 mins to get it in and whilst I was dilated the midwife couldn’t get my cervix forward enough, enough with a speculum and we had to give up. This was at my birth centre and they recommended I try again at the hospital later on so off we went to the hospital. During this time I had a significant bleed and didn’t want to proceed with trying the balloon again so asked if my section date could be brought forward as discussed and agreed with the doctor the day before. The midwife was quite horrible to me and kept trying to push me down induction route even though I knew my cervix was not favourable enough and I have always said that I did not consent to induction and if she needed out it would have to be section. The midwife said she’d get the doctor but I should really consider induction even thought I’d said no repeatedly and got upset and cried, I was in a lot of pain from the failed attempt and she didn’t even want to see my blood soaked pad!

We waited about 2.5 hours for the doctor to see us and thankfully she was wonderful. She came to say she’d booked us in for section on Friday if I was happy to proceed. I agreed and we got to go home Thursday night.

We arrived at the hospital at 11am today knowing there was some people in before us and we were last on the list. We were constantly informed of progress, I was prepped in plenty time and my partner was included in everything and even sat with me for getting the spinal.

Baby arrived with a little fight to get her out because she was so far down 🙈 but she’s absolutely perfect and almost exactly her predicted weight. I ended up losing a lot of blood during the op and needed a transfusion straight after. Everyone in the room remained so calm I didn’t even know we were having an emergency until they told me what they’d done to fix it, I’d already consented to transfusion if needed.

Baby managed to latch quickly after I was sorted out and had been an absolute milk monster since! I’m so pleased with how we’ve both taken to breastfeeding ☺️

I have to say my experience on Friday has totally made up for my terrible day on Thursday. The planned section was so calm and a really positive environment to be in, the whole team have been amazing. Since my op someone has regularly come round to change my pad and empty my catheter. I’ve had plenty of pain meds and feel really good just now.
